Moldings, often referred to as cornices or decorative trims, are finishing elements used to enhance the transition between ceilings and walls and add detail to interior design. They create a refined, cohesive look and help conceal imperfections, joints, or uneven edges.
Made from materials such as polystyrene, polyurethane, PVC, or plaster, moldings come in a variety of styles — from classic to modern. They are lightweight, easy to install, and can be painted or combined with wallpapers, ceiling panels, and textured finishes.
Besides their decorative role, moldings visually elevate ceilings, define zones, or highlight architectural features. A practical and elegant way to enrich a space without major renovation.
